joule per second per meter kelvin [J/(s·m·K)]
Definition: The SI unit for thermal conductivity, measuring the heat flow in joules per second through a meter of material for each degree Kelvin.
Historyandorigin: The joule is the standard unit for energy in the SI system, and this unit measures the rate at which heat is transferred through materials.
CurrentUse: Used extensively in scientific research and engineering, as the joule is the preferred unit of energy in the SI system.

calorie (IT) per hour per centimeter kelvin [cal/(h·cm·K)]
Definition: A unit of thermal conductivity used to measure heat flow in calories per hour per centimeter for each degree Kelvin.
Historyandorigin: Like other calorie-based units, this measure was once common in the study of thermal properties but has fallen out of widespread use.
CurrentUse: It’s now largely replaced by the watt, joule, and newer SI units for practical applications, though it may still be used in specific contexts or historical measurements.

How to Convert joule per second per meter kelvin to calorie (IT) per hour per centimeter kelvin
1 joule per second per meter kelvin [J/(s·m·K)] = 859.84522786 calorie (IT) per hour per centimeter kelvin [cal/(h·cm·K)]
1 calorie (IT) per hour per centimeter kelvin [cal/(h·cm·K)] = 0.001163 joule per second per meter kelvin [J/(s·m·K)]
